Why Consider a Large Chest Freezer?
A chest freezer is not simply a space-saving home appliance but likewise an efficient method to store various food items. Here are a number of compelling reasons to consider purchasing one:
Benefits of a Chest Freezer:BenefitDescriptionExtra Storage SpaceA bigger capacity enables you to keep bulk purchases and seasonal fruit and vegetables.Energy EfficiencyChest freezers are normally more energy-efficient than upright freezers due to their design, resulting in lower electricity expenses.Much Better Temperature RetentionThey keep a stable temperature level, retaining cold air when opened less regularly than upright freezers.Expense SavingsPurchasing in bulk or during sales can save you money in the long run.Flexible Storage OptionsThey accommodate large items quickly, from entire turkeys to bags of frozen fruits.How to Choose the Right Chest Freezer

Chest freezers can be arranged for optimum usage. Here's a list of useful storage options:
Use stacking bins and baskets to keep smaller items from getting lost in larger portions.Label contents on the outside of the freezer or use noticeable containers, making it much easier to find specific products.Produce a rotation system, utilizing items that have actually remained in the freezer longest first, to decrease waste.Use vacuum-sealed bags for airtight storage, lowering freezer burn and extending rack life.Popular Models on Sale

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)1. What size chest freezer do I need?
The ideal size depends upon your household size and just how much food you typically buy or prepare at as soon as. A general guideline of thumb is that everyone needs about 2 to 3 cubic feet of freezer area.
2. How much energy does a chest freezer take in?
Most chest freezers use between 200 and 700 watts. Energy-efficient designs can conserve you money; always look for the Energy Star certification.
3. How do I maintain a chest freezer?
Routine upkeep consists of keeping the door seals tidy, thawing every 6 to 12 months (based on the model), and making sure the interior is arranged to facilitate air flow.
4. Can I store everything in a chest freezer?
While chest freezers can accommodate many items, avoid saving foods that easily soak up odors, such as eggs or milk, as well as fresh produce that could ruin unless blanched and sealed appropriately.
5. How often should I thaw my chest freezer?
Manual defrost models should be thawed when the frost layer reaches 1/2 inch, generally every 6 months to a year depending upon use. Automatic defrost models eliminate this need.
